DIDI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2021 in Review

176 of the 5,712 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in DiDi Global Inc. American depositary shares, each four representing one Class A ordinary share (DIDI) for Q3 2021, worth a combined $2.92B — down 53% from $6.26B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 108 funds opened new DIDI positions and 93 closed out — a net gain of 15 holders — while 30 added to existing stakes and 27 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, opening a new position worth an estimated $116M. The largest seller was Schroder Investment Management Group, exiting entirely with an estimated $444M sold.
